
Telnet Serial Command API
The Vaddio Telnet command API allows an external device such as an AMX or Crestron presentation
system to control the camera. It is also used for writing macros.
By default, Telnet access is disabled on new Vaddio devices. Telnet access must be enabled on the
device. Network connectivity and a Telnet client are also required. Telnet port 23 is used.
In addition to the device-related commands, Telnet session management commands are available – help,
history, and exit.
Note
When you connect via Telnet, you must log in using the admin
account.
Things to know about Telnet:
n
The > character is the command prompt.
n
Using a question mark as a command parameter will bring up a list
of available subcommands or parameters. Example:
camera led ?
get
Get the current LED toggle
on
Turn the LED on
off
Turn the LED off
n
CTRL-5 clears the current serial buffer on the device.
